Patronal feast day in Ust-Salda: the all-night vigil was led by Bishop Theognosttranslated

On July 11, on the eve of the day of remembrance of the holy supreme apostles Peter and Paul, a solemn all-night vigil was held in the church in honor of these saints of God in the village of Ust-Salda.
The service was led by Bishop Feognost of Serov and Krasnoturinsky. His Eminence was co-served by the rector of the church, Hieromonk Arseny (Elkind), and the dean of the Verkhoturye deanery, Abbot Peter (Mazhetov).
The temple was filled with worshipers: parishioners gathered to prayerfully prepare for the patronal feast, to honor the feat of the holy apostles and to ask for their intercession.
At the end of the all-night vigil, Bishop Theognostus addressed those gathered with the words of a sermon. The archpastor revealed the spiritual meaning of the feat of Saints Peter and Paul - two pillars of the Church, who set an example of firm faith, selfless service and love for Christ.
The Bishop also congratulated the clergy and parishioners on the upcoming patronal feast day, wishing everyone to strengthen their faith, maintain unity and show active love for their neighbors.
